Google Offers New Search Feature for Smaller Web Sites
Many small- and medium-sized organizations rely on a free version of Google Search on their Web sites. Though this often means better search functionality than a custom solution, search results display Google ads and may take readers away from your site.
Enter Google's new Custom Search Business Edition, which "adds Google-type indexing and customized-search capabilities" to your Web site, according to an article in eWeek.com.
For $100 a year, you can index up to 5,000 pages; adding the search functionality only takes minutes and a few lines of code. Moreover, Google will provide customer support by phone or email, notes eWeek, adding that competing services often cost thousands of dollars or require IT support to install or maintain.
